At the end of the lesson, learners are expected to:

a. Identify that light is composed of colors of different


frequencies and wavelength
b. Observe that bending depends on the refractive index of the
I.OBJECTIVES
color of light.
c. Infer that white light is made up of many different colors of
light and each of these colors of light bends differently when it
strikes objects like a prism.

A. Content Standards The learners demonstrate an understanding of some properties and


characteristics of visible light.

The learners shall be able to discuss phenomena such as blue sky,


B. Performance Standards rainbow, and red sunset using the concept of wavelength and
frequency of visible light.

The learners should be able to eexplain the hierarchy of colors in


C. Most Essential Learning
relation to the energy of visible light.
Competencies (MELC)
(S8FE-If-27)
Explain that the red is the least bent and violet id the most bent
according to their wavelengths or frequencies
D. Enabling Competencies
Demonstrate the existence of the color components of visible light
using a prism or diffraction grating
